Subject: Cut-over done — new order-cutoff rule is live

Hi all, quick recap for folks who joined this month. Last night we switched Crumbfold Bakery's ordering system over to the new cutoff logic. Orders now lock at a per-store cutoff time rather than the old midnight-everywhere rule, which used to annoy the Tarnwick shop no end. A few late orders got grandfathered in manually — Odette has the list. Everything else migrated cleanly. If a customer asks why their cart locked early, check the live settings pasted below.

config for fajep-bawig:
[wenox]
host = wenox.lumicforge.internal
user = wenox_svc
database = wenox_prod

**Q: Should we enable websocket compression on Pipewren connections?**

A: Usually no. Compression cuts bandwidth ~60% on chatty text payloads but adds CPU and memory per connection, and mobile clients on Pipewren 3.x have known decompression bugs. Enable it only for dashboards streaming large JSON frames. Never enable it for binary telemetry. If a customer insists, escalate before flipping the flag by writing to the protocol team.

billing contact of hadug-kafop = prawyn@qorvelsys.internal

Step 4: Migrate the nightly cron jobs into Loomwright, our workflow engine. Export each crontab entry, wrap it in a Loomwright task spec, and disable the old cron line only after one successful scheduled run. All task bundles must be signed before upload. Sign them with the deploy key below.

rollout seal: bky19_eMLCfa2rZ3EgiNqssvu

Orphaned-Resource Sweeper (weekly sync notes): The sweeper runs nightly at 02:10 and flags volumes, load balancers, and snapshots with no owning tag in the Brindlewood registry. Flagged items sit in quarantine for 72 hours before deletion. If a team disputes a flag, re-tag the resource and rerun the sweep manually via the Harrowgate CLI. Dry-run mode is default on staging. To trigger a manual sweep against production, authenticate to the Harrowgate scheduler with the key below.

gateway credential: zpat7_wu4aBVX

// GATEWAY_RATE_LIMIT_RPS caps per-client requests on the Mossvale internal
// gateway. Support: throttled callers receive a 429 with a retry hint;
// this is expected, not an incident. Limits reset every sixty seconds.
// Do not raise this constant without capacity review. When filing an
// escalation, quote the build token shown immediately below.

trace token, bawep-fahof: htk6_262092